亚洲日本免费-啊轻点灬太粗太长了三男一女-麻豆av电影在线观看-日韩一级片毛片|www.grbbt.com

Shreder:一款功能強(qiáng)大的多線程SSH協(xié)議密碼爆破工具

未標(biāo)題-3

Shreder是一款功能強(qiáng)大的多線程SSH協(xié)議密碼爆破工具,廣大研究人員可以使用Shreder對(duì)SSH協(xié)議的安全性進(jìn)行探究。

功能介紹

能夠快速執(zhí)行密碼爆破,每個(gè)密碼僅需1秒;

經(jīng)過(guò)優(yōu)化處理,支持大型密碼字典,Shreder嘗試1000個(gè)密碼僅需1分40秒;

簡(jiǎn)單的命令行接口和API使用方法;

工具安裝

由于Shreder使用Python3開(kāi)發(fā),因此首先需要在本地設(shè)備上安裝并配置好Python3環(huán)境。接下來(lái),廣大研究人員可以使用下列命令下載并安裝Shreder:

pip3 install git+https://github.com/EntySec/Shreder

工具基礎(chǔ)使用

Shreder的使用非常簡(jiǎn)單,我們只需要在命令行終端中輸入“shreder”命令即可使用Shreder:

usage: shreder [-h] [-p PORT] [-u USERNAME] [-l LIST] target

?

Shreder is a powerful multi-threaded SSH protocol password brute-force tool.

?

positional arguments:

??target

?

optional arguments:

??-h, --help ???????????顯示這個(gè)幫助信息并退出

??-p PORT, --port PORT ??設(shè)置SSH端口

??-u USERNAME, --username USERNAME

??????????????????????設(shè)置SSH用戶名

??-l LIST, --list LIST ??????設(shè)置密碼字典列表路徑

工具使用樣例

針對(duì)單個(gè)目標(biāo)執(zhí)行爆破

下列命令可以針對(duì)單個(gè)目標(biāo)執(zhí)行爆破任務(wù):

shreder 192.168.2.109 -u mobile -l passwords.txt

API使用

Shreder還提供了自己的Python API,可以將Shreder導(dǎo)入至你們自己的項(xiàng)目代碼中并調(diào)用其功能:

from shreder import Shreder

基礎(chǔ)函數(shù)

connect(host, port, username, password):根據(jù)給定的地址與單個(gè)目標(biāo)建立連接;

brute(host, port, username, dictionary):根據(jù)給定的地址針對(duì)單個(gè)目標(biāo)執(zhí)行爆破任務(wù);

調(diào)用樣例

針對(duì)單個(gè)目標(biāo)執(zhí)行爆破:

from shreder import Shreder

?

shreder = Shreder()

password = shreder.brute('192.168.2.109', 22, 'mobile', 'passwords.txt')

?

print(password)

項(xiàng)目地址

Shreder:GitHub傳送門(mén)

來(lái)源:FreeBuf.COM

上一篇:網(wǎng)信辦約談14家視頻監(jiān)控APP廠商,推進(jìn)攝像頭偷窺等黑產(chǎn)集中治理

下一篇:ISC 2021綜合立體交通網(wǎng)絡(luò)安全實(shí)戰(zhàn)化協(xié)同創(chuàng)新論壇共探行業(yè)新思路